#6ca584 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6ca584 is composed of 42.4% red, 64.7%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 20%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 145.3 degrees, a saturation of 24.1% and a lightness of 53.5%. #6ca584 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ffff with #004b09.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#6ca584
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b09 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ca584
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878a88 is the less saturated color, while #1af777 is the most saturated one.
